Art Director Assistant jobs in Casper, WY

Art Director Assistant assists the Art Director with all phases of design projects to ensure successful project completion. Monitors work through all stages of pre-production and production and facilitates solutions to any issues that may arise. Being an Art Director Assistant reviews the work of videographers, photographers, designers, and graphic artists. Requires knowledge of typography, layout, color, and visual communication. Additionally, Art Director Assistant requires a bachelor's degree of art or design. Typically reports to Art Director. The Art Director Assistant gains exposure to some of the complex tasks within the job function. Occasionally directed in several aspects of the work. To be an Art Director Assistant typically requires 2 to 4 years of related exper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

Assistant Director of Admissions
  • Casper College
  • Casper, WY OTHER
  • Summary: 

    The position of Assistant Director of Admissions is responsible for functional operations within the Admissions Office.  These functional operations include: development and implementation of budgets; recruitment strategies; new student admissions and orientation, records maintenance; enrollment verification, and international student recruitment, enrollment and orientation. This position reports to the Director of Admissions and Financial Aid.

    Responsibilities: 

    The Assistant Director of Admissions serves prospective students, all applicants, all current students (both credit and non-credit), former students, faculty, staff, administration and the general public with an emphasis on prospective and new students.  These constituencies are served in person, by phone/fax, by mail and by electronic communication including social media.  This department serves as the information hub and often the first contact point with the public.  Numerous publications are also developed from this office to provide current and promotional information to our various audiences.

    Essential Duties: 

    • Supervise, train and evaluate Admissions Staff and Student Ambassadors
    • Participate in the College’s Strategic Enrollment Management Committee to ensure campus-wide involvement in the development and implementation of the enrollment management plan
    • Plan and implement an effective admission process and recruitment plan in collaboration with the Director of Admissions and Financial Aid, Strategic Enrollment Management Committee, and faculty
    • Ensure communication and distribution of information to regional high schools, other strategic distribution points and prospective students
    • Oversee communication templates, campaigns and communication plans
    • Work closely with Public Relations to develop published materials, and correspondence to traditional and non-traditional students
    • Collaborate with the Athletic and International Student Coordinator in the admission and monitoring of international students as well as maintaining current information on INS rules and regulations
    • Oversee the planning and implementation of New Student Orientation and Welcome Week activities and other promotional events
    • Establish guidelines and training for exceptional customer service
    • Comply with FERPA regulations and maintain integrity of confidential materials
    • Administer Budgets
    • Participate in the Wyoming Admissions Officers Organization, and other campus, professional and community organizations

    Work Environment: 

    Typical work environment is an office setting requiring normal safety precautions. Extensive interaction with the public is required. Short periods of time will be spent outdoors traveling between campus buildings in various weather conditions. Travel is required for this position, during which time the employee will be subjected to various environmental and weather conditions. Work is usually performed during the normal workday however, early morning; late evening and weekend work is required during periods of critical attendance to meet the peak periods related to position responsibilities and requirements of the Enrollment Services department.

    Physical Demands: 

    Employee is regularly required to sit and stand for long periods of time, speak, hear, use hands and fingers to handle materials and use computer, feel, and reach with hands and arms. Occasional lifting of up to 25 pounds may be required; less frequent lifting of up to 50 pounds may be required.

    Minimum Qualifications: 

    • Bachelor’s degree required; desirable fields of study include Communication, Marketing, Student Services or related fields
    • Minimum of 3 years’ experience in a leadership role
    • Proven planning, management and administrative skills
    • Ability to provide quality customer service, effectively organize and prioritize work, maintain a high degree of confidentiality, and work with accuracy and attention to detail
    • Excellent communication skills and the ability to relate to relate to prospective students from underrepresented populations
    • Experience with Microsoft Office, general office equipment, customer relationship management (CRM) and other related software applications, and social media
    • Ability to occasionally travel
    • Valid Wyoming Driver License, with good driving record

    Desired Qualifications: 

    • Master’s Degree in relevant field
    • Three years' experience in a post-secondary education field
    • Experience working with integrated computer systems
    • Previous work experience in an academic, admissions, student records, financial aid, or enrollment services area
    • Experience in college admissions, records, or student services
    • Knowledge of:
      • Community College Commission rules, AACRAO & NACAC guidelines, Federal and State regulations
      • Financial aid, program award procedures, award notification process, and continuing award eligibility requirements
      • FERPA rules and regulations

Casper is a city in and the county seat of Natrona County, Wyoming, United States. Casper is the second largest city in the state, according to the 2010 census, with a population of 55,316. Only Cheyenne, the state capital, is larger. Casper is nicknamed "The Oil City" and has a long history of oil boomtown and cowboy culture, dating back to the development of the nearby Salt Creek Oil Field. In 2010, Casper was named the highest-ranked family-friendly small city in the West, and ranked eighth overall in the nation in Forbes magazine's list of "the best small cities to raise a family".
